Output 58ae131c01e05c1838fedc3f736ecffd6eb3f61618ca760b3f10937edaab168c:17

value
1173944346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60607831face54d56eaf9e7a0f5994c2b8dd403b OP_EQUAL
address
MGgkffXqDDDgDDgXGbB5qcbR3hf2cqVMhF
transaction
58ae131c01e05c1838fedc3f736ecffd6eb3f61618ca760b3f10937edaab168c
spent
true